The Candidate Kenneth Stepp has special ties with Knox County, Kentucky. Pictured are the family of Kenneth Stepp in the family's Knox County home. Pictured are left to right, Wilma Stepp the candidate's wife wearing her bronze medallion and holding her trophy award bowl both awarded for her picture "Mr. Gray Squirrel on a Bird Feeder"; the candidate Kenneth Stepp holding a copy of the prize-winning photograph taken by Wilma Stepp, the candidate's son Conrad Stepp, and the candidate's son Carson Stepp. The house in Barbourville, Knox County, was purchased by Kenneth and Wilma Stepp in 1991, the same year Kenneth and Wilma Stepp purchased a building for a law office on Knox Street in Barbourville in 1991. Kenneth Stepp's law office on Knox Street in Barbourville was open for years, and subsequently closed. Kenneth Stepp now is a lawyer at Law Offices of Carl A. Short II in Manchester, Kentucky. Kenneth, Wilma, and Carson Stepp are all members of First Baptist Church of Barbourville, Kentucky, which the Stepp family attends regularly. Carson and Conrad Stepp both attend the Barbourville School in Barbourville, Knox County, where Carson in in the school choir and will be singing with the Barbourville School Choir on Sunday night at the First Baptist Church of Barbourville, Wednesday at the Conway Boatman Chapel at Union College in Barbourville, and Friday in the Barbourville School Gym all on the week of May 14-20, 2006.
